What Features Should I Look for in Kitchen Rugs?

Understanding Kitchen Rugs: What Should You Look For?

When it comes to enhancing the aesthetics and functionality of your kitchen, choosing the right rug is essential. Kitchen rugs not only add warmth and color but also provide comfort underfoot, especially in a space where you spend a lot of time standing. Here's what you should consider when selecting the perfect kitchen rug, particularly if you are in need of commercial kitchen rugs.

1. Durability is Key

In a kitchen setting, rugs are subjected to spills, stains, and high foot traffic. Therefore, the durability of your rug should be a top priority. Look for rugs made from materials such as nylon, polypropylene, or polyester, which are known for their resilience and easy upkeep. For commercial kitchens, where the environment is even more demanding, ensuring that your rugs can withstand daily wear and tear is crucial.

For example, if you're running a restaurant, opting for commercial kitchen rugs with reinforced edges can prevent fraying and prolong the life of the rug.

2. Non-Slip Features

Safety should always come first in a bustling kitchen. A slip on wet flooring can lead to serious injuries. Therefore, having a non-slip backing on your kitchen rug is essential. Look for rugs with rubber or latex backing to provide a secure grip on various floor surfaces.

Additionally, consider rugs that stay flat and are less likely to curl up at the edges. This can significantly reduce tripping hazards, making your kitchen a safer place.

3. Easy Maintenance and Cleaning

Kitchens can get messy, so your choice of rug should be easy to clean. Select rugs that are stain-resistant and machine washable. For commercial setups, some rugs are designed specifically for easy maintenance, often featuring materials that can be wiped down with a damp cloth or hosed off outside.

Regular cleaning not only keeps your kitchen looking its best but also helps in maintaining hygiene, especially since kitchens are prone to food spills and grease.

4. Aesthetic Appeal

While functionality is critical, don’t overlook the aesthetic aspect of your kitchen rug. The design, color, and pattern can complement your kitchen décor and add character to the space. For commercial kitchens, consider neutral colors that can hide stains well, while still allowing for some personality through patterns or textures.

In contrast, residential kitchens might embrace bolder colors or personalized designs that reflect individual style.

5. Appropriate Size

The size of your kitchen rug can dramatically affect both safety and design. In a commercial kitchen, you may need larger rugs to cover extensive workspace areas or narrow rugs in front of sinks and kitchen islands. Measure your space accurately before making a purchase, ensuring the rug fits the intended area without overwhelming the space.

For home kitchens, smaller accent rugs can add a pop of color and comfort in specific areas, such as in front of the stove or sink.

6. Eco-Friendly Materials

As sustainability becomes an ever-growing concern, many consumers are opting for eco-friendly kitchen rugs. Look for rugs made from natural fibers like jute or cotton which are biodegradable and less harmful to the environment.

For commercial kitchens, consider commercial kitchen rugs made from recycled materials that not only serve their purpose but also contribute positively to the planet.

Frequently Asked Questions

What type of rug is best for a kitchen?Look for durable, non-slip, and stain-resistant rugs that are easy to clean. Synthetic materials like nylon and polypropylene are excellent choices.

How often should kitchen rugs be cleaned?Regular cleaning is recommended. For residential kitchens, aim for monthly washing, while commercial kitchens may require more frequent deep cleans.

Can I use regular rugs in my commercial kitchen?Regular rugs are not advisable for commercial kitchens due to their lack of durability and safety features. It is best to choose commercial kitchen rugs designed specifically for that environment.

Are there outdoor options for kitchen rugs?Yes, outdoor rugs are available that can withstand moisture and staining, making them an excellent option for kitchens that experience a lot of spills.

In conclusion, selecting the right kitchen rug involves a balance of functionality, safety, and aesthetic appeal. By focusing on durability, non-slip features, easy maintenance, and eco-friendly materials, you can enhance your kitchen space effectively. Whether you're outfitting a home kitchen or a bustling commercial kitchen, the right rug can make all the difference. Happy rug shopping!
